U.P. moving towards police state, violence being normalised, say retired cops
Retired IPS officer Vibhuti Narain Rai and former DGP Sulkhan Singh criticize the U.P. government for making police uncivilized and normalizing violence, leading to societal acceptance of violent actions as 'instant justice'.
